Output 664c42839768e3cd2a564018cd8d2e2db20259ea5880a89f9a08de19925e4d26:95
- value
- 276706
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8ebe307626397222599a038332e3335fa50f8a02 OP_EQUAL
- address
- 3EhmiNJYS27VGYXnApXPj3M1duKeqo8sbf
- transaction
- 664c42839768e3cd2a564018cd8d2e2db20259ea5880a89f9a08de19925e4d26
- spent
- true